The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Process: What to Expect

When you call our team for kitchen water damage restoration, you can expect a thorough and efficient process that focuses on your safety and property.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ure that every step is taken to reduce damage and prevent further issues.

Step 1: Emergency Response

Within 60 minutes our team will arrive at your property to assess the damage and begin the restoration process. We’ll work quickly to contain the damage and prevent further water flow.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using state-of-the-art equipment, our team will extract as much water as possible from your kitchen, including carpets, flooring, and walls.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use industrial-grade drying equipment to evaporate any remaining moisture from your kitchen, including walls, ceilings, and floors.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ring your kitchen is safe and healthy.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your kitchen, including all surfaces, fixtures, and appliances.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products to ensure your kitchen is safe and healthy.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will work with you to restore your kitchen to its original condition. This may include rep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and cabinets.

Warning Signs You Need Kitchen Water Damage Restoration

Don’t ignore these warning signs, they can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age. Our team has seen it all, and we’re here to help you identify and address the issue before it becomes a major problem.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ty odors in your kitchen, as they can be a sign of hidden water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on your walls and ceilings can be a sign of a larger issue. Our team can help you identify the source of the stain and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Buckled or Warped Flooring

Buckled or warped flooring can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age is a clear sign that you need kitchen water damage restoration services. Our team can help you identify the source of the damage and provide a solution to prevent further issues.

Discoloration or Warping of Kitchen Fixtures

Discoloration or warping of your kitchen fixtures, such as cabinets or countertops, can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Cost in Manalapan, NJ

The cost of kitchen water damage restoration in Manalapan, NJ, can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will provide a free assessment to find out the extent of the damage and provide a customized quote for the necessary services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age
Cleaning and sanitizing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the type of surfaces involved
Restoration and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air or replacement
Disinfection and odor removal $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and the type of surfaces involved
Temporary relocation and storage $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the duration of the restoration process
